Is the Ford Edge a good car?

Yes — the Ford Edge earns strong marks from owners across the lineup, and the all-generations owner rating is 4.62/5 across every model year in the data.

Owners consistently praise the Edge for its spacious cabin, comfortable ride, and family-friendly practicality. Reviewers also repeatedly highlight its strong performance and generous cargo space, along with the modern features that make it easy to live with day to day.

Expert reviews rate the 2016 and 2020 models among the highest across all years.

The main trade-offs show up in handling, technology age, and value perception on some recent years, even as the Edge continues to deliver comfort and space that many shoppers want in a midsize SUV.

Key things to evaluate:

  • Safety package: Ford Co-Pilot360, with automatic high beams, blind-spot monitoring, lane-keep assist, forward-collision warning, automatic emergency braking with pedestrian detection, post-collision braking, dynamic brake support, and rear parking sensors.
  • Infotainment: Ford’s Sync 4 infotainment system with a 12-inch touchscreen and wireless Apple CarPlay/Android Auto.
  • Fuel efficiency: Four-cylinder Edge models get EPA-rated fuel economy of 24 mpg combined (21 mpg city, 29 mpg highway) with FWD and 23 mpg combined (21 mpg city, 28 mpg highway) with AWD. The V6 AWD Edge ST is rated at 21 mpg combined (19 mpg city, 25 mpg highway).

Which Ford Edge trim should I buy?

The 2021 Ford Edge offers...

  • SE: The entry SE gives you the core Edge formula at the lowest starting price, making it the best-value choice if you want the spacious cabin, comfortable ride, and standard tech without moving up the trim ladder.
  • SEL: The SEL adds a step up in equipment and is a smart middle-ground pick if you want more features while staying below the higher-priced trims.
  • ST-Line: The ST-Line brings the ST-inspired exterior styling and is a good fit if you want a sportier look without stepping into the performance model.
  • Titanium: The Titanium adds leather upholstery and extra chrome detailing, making it the most upscale comfort-focused choice.
  • ST: The ST adds the twin-turbo 2.7-liter V6, standard AWD, model-specific suspension tuning, 20-inch wheels, upgraded brakes, and a body kit, so it suits you if you want the most performance-oriented Edge.

Consider waiting if:

  • Powertrain/efficiency: Most Edge models use a 2.0-liter turbocharged EcoBoost four-cylinder engine, which produces 250 horsepower and 275 pound-feet of torque. Ford also offers the Edge ST performance model, with an EcoBoost twin-turbo 2.7-liter V6 that produces 335 hp and 380 lb-ft of torque on 93-octane fuel.
  • Tech: For 2021, the crossover gets Ford’s latest Sync 4 infotainment system, with standard wireless Apple CarPlay/Android Auto and a 12-inch touchscreen. Bluetooth, SiriusXM with 360L satellite radio, and a built-in 4G LTE WiFi hotspot are standard as well.
  • Safety: The Edge also gets a decent amount of standard safety features under the Ford Co-Pilot360 banner. Standard features include automatic high beams, blind-spot monitoring, lane-keep assist, forward-collision warning, automatic emergency braking with pedestrian detection, post-collision braking, dynamic brake support, and rear parking sensors.
  • Starting price: Pricing for the 2021 Ford Edge starts at $33,995 for a base SE model with FWD.
